The Evolution of Advanced Protective Coatings
Advanced Protective Coatings have evolved from simple barrier layers to sophisticated systems that provide corrosion protection, UV resistance, and mechanical durability while reducing environmental impact. Smart coatings with built-in corrosion inhibitors, self-healing capabilities, and enhanced adhesion properties offer extended service life compared to conventional coatings. The building and construction sector accounts for the largest end-user share, valued at approximately USD 2.01 billion in 2025.
The evolution of advanced protective coatings is driven by the need to reduce maintenance costs and extend asset life. Legacy coating systems require regular inspection and repair, which is both costly and resource-intensive. Advanced protective coatings that offer extended service life and reduced maintenance requirements contribute to circular economy principles by reducing the need for frequent recoating and material consumption.
The Strategic Importance of Self-Cleaning Coating Solutions
Self-Cleaning Coating Solutions are growing at the fastest pace in the Smart Coatings Market, posting an estimated CAGR of 18.3% through 2035. These coatings use photocatalytic or hydrophobic mechanisms to break down organic contaminants and prevent dirt adhesion, reducing the need for cleaning and maintenance. Building-integrated photovoltaic and facade applications are driving demand for self-cleaning coatings that maintain aesthetic appeal and functional performance.
The strategic importance of self-cleaning coating solutions is amplified by the need to reduce maintenance burdens and enhance energy efficiency. Self-cleaning facades reduce the need for building washing, conserving water and reducing the use of cleaning chemicals. Thermochromic window coatings for passive cooling provide additional energy savings by reducing the need for air conditioning.
Key Applications Driving Market Growth
Advanced protective coatings and self-cleaning solutions find applications across diverse industries. In building and construction, protective coatings for structural steel, facades, and windows provide durability and energy efficiency. In automotive applications, advanced clear-coats offer enhanced scratch resistance and self-healing properties. In aerospace, protective coatings reduce maintenance requirements and extend aircraft service life.
Marine applications benefit from anti-fouling coatings that reduce fuel consumption and extend dry-docking intervals. The renewable energy sector, particularly offshore wind, requires specialized protective coatings designed for 25-year service lives. Healthcare facilities utilize anti-microbial surface treatments to prevent pathogen transmission.
